Output 3076b2400b931442022376546cdc9e4693dc2f7542f39863fd909aa4ee651f81:4

value
11929279
script pubkey
OP_0 OP_PUSHBYTES_20 23e3f76f33547f246e7b608df9e504d8c294a7d5
address
ltc1qy03lwmen23ljgmnmvzxlnegymrpfff7428jhfm
transaction
3076b2400b931442022376546cdc9e4693dc2f7542f39863fd909aa4ee651f81
spent
true